1. Translate Sensory Product Elements into Digital UI/UX Design
- Visual Consistency: Use your beef jerky’s packaging colors, typography, and imagery as primary elements in your website and app design. This continuity reinforces brand recognition across physical and digital channels.
- High-Quality Imagery and Video: Showcase the jerky’s texture, fibrous details, and packaging through vibrant photos and micro-animations [example: bite animations]. This evokes sensory appeal despite the lack of taste and smell in a digital environment.
- Auditory Feedback: Add subtle sound effects like crisp ‘snaps’ when users add products to their cart, simulating tactile sensation and enhancing interactivity.
- Rich Storytelling: Employ interactive content and multimedia narratives that reveal your jerky's sourcing, heritage, and craftsmanship, deepening emotional connections.
- Descriptive UX Writing: Use evocative language such as "Bold, Smoky, Naturally Perfect" to spark sensory imagination throughout the digital journey.
2. Create a Unified Brand Ecosystem Across Physical and Digital Touchpoints
- Harmonize Visual Identity: Ensure your packaging design and digital interfaces share consistent branding elements, fonts, and colors.
- Omnichannel Integration: Embed QR codes on packaging directing customers to personalized digital experiences, such as recipes, loyalty programs, or exclusive behind-the-scenes videos.
- Data-Connected Experiences: Use purchase data to personalize digital content. For example, customers who buy jerky in-store can receive tailored flavor recommendations and online promotions after signing up.
- Augmented Reality (AR): Integrate AR features on packaging, such as scanning a code to explore the ranch or production process, bridging tactile and digital experiences.

4. Foster Community Engagement to Strengthen Brand Loyalty
- Digital Brand Communities: Launch forums, social media groups, or app-based engagement features where customers share recipes, snack pairings, and experiences.
- User-Generated Content: Highlight customer stories and photos on product pages and marketing materials to deepen trust and authenticity.
- Gamification: Offer digital badges or rewards for community participation to encourage deeper engagement.
- Social Proof: Promote reviews and influencer endorsements prominently to mimic the trusted word-of-mouth customers experience with physical products.
5. Implement a Cohesive Cross-Device and Mobile-First Experience
- Mobile Optimization: Design responsive interfaces optimized for smartphone users, given that many customers browse and buy jerky on the go.
- Progressive Web Apps (PWAs): Develop PWAs that provide app-like performance with offline browsing, push notifications for promotions, and fast loading times.
- Interactive Elements: Use smooth animations and intuitive navigation that reflect your brand’s premium quality and dynamic personality.
6. Streamline E-Commerce and Interactive Sales Experiences
- Frictionless Shopping Flow: Offer clear, authentic product descriptions, aligned with packaging messaging.
- Filtering Options: Allow users to filter by flavor intensity, dietary preferences (e.g., gluten-free), or customer favorites.
- Trust and Security: Display clear secure payment badges and easy return policies to build digital trust.
- Subscription and Sampling: Design easy subscription flows for monthly jerky deliveries and “Build Your Box” customization tools with real-time pricing updates.
7. Use UX Writing to Reinforce Your Brand Voice Digitally
- Consistent Tone: Reflect your brand’s personality—whether rugged, fun, or down-to-earth—through all microcopy from buttons to error messages.
- Action-Oriented Language: Replace generic calls to action with snack-themed verbs like “Snack it now” instead of “Buy now.”
- Engagement through Humor and Aspiration: Combine playful language with aspirational messaging that resonates emotionally and differentiates your brand online.
